Lindz, nothing is going to help until you get rid of the oils. The only thing that works is a tube from the pharmacy called Zanfel for $20. OR, you can go to the grocery store or walmarts and go to the laundry dept. There are bars of soap called "laundry soap"
lau.gif
by the name Fels-.Naptha. It's used in making DIY home laundry detergent. When I first heard about it I could get it for a couple of bucks, but in the last 2 wks it's jumped in price. I ordered mine w/Prime from amazon at $5 or so. All the other elements of the homemade detergent have jumped about $5 each also.
I am highly allergic to Poison Ivy and last year I looked like I had the plague. Until I heard about Zanfel. Nothing else is going to help. Promise.


You need to scrub this a least a couple of minutes until it stops stinging. Do this several times a day when it starts stinging again.

Touch me not and Jewel weed are the same plant. A woman who lives close to me knows all the wild cures. The first year I lived here I thought I was going to die from poison ivy and flea bites. She taught me a lot I also worked with the Pueblo Indians and learned many remedies from them. They say that for any poisonous plant the antidote grows close by.
